Bethel Celebrates Most Successful Fundraising Campaign in University History

Since its launch in 2016, the Called to More campaign has inspired almost 60,000 individual gifts from people in all 50 states, propelling the fundraising effort well beyond its initial goal.

Over the course of six and a half years, the Called to More campaign has inspired thousands of Bethel alumni, employees, and friends to personally invest in the lives of current and future Royals. Now, the completed fundraising effort will go down as the most successful comprehensive campaign in university history. 

Launched in June 2016 with the ambitious goal of raising $150.5 million, the campaign's singular focus was to make a transformative impact on the academic, spiritual, and personal development of Bethel students. Since then, donors across the world have shown their support for Bethel’s mission by giving a total of $174.1 million, exceeding the university’s goal by almost $25 million. 

“I am profoundly grateful for the incredible generosity of our donors,” says President Ross Allen. “The impact of their gifts on students is and will continue to be enormous.”

In addition to broad support from donors, the campaign’s success was amplified by a step-by-step, fiscally responsible approach that targeted priorities in succession. In 2020, a historic eight-figure gift from a longtime donor, partner, and friend funded the completion of the Nelson-Larson Science Center, which features innovative laboratory and classroom space for Bethel’s growing science programs. A year later, Bethel broke ground on key facilities upgrades at Royal Stadium, including the addition of an outdoor track and multiuse artificial turf on the football field. Campaign funds also helped equip the university to develop a robust response to the COVID-19 pandemic, allowing students to stay safe, well, and together during an unprecedented global health crisis.

Beyond these immediate impacts to the student experience, the Called to More campaign also positioned the university for long-term operational excellence. Thanks in part to a $28 million gift—the largest in university history—Bethel’s endowment has grown to almost $90 million, creating opportunities to invest in areas that support the formation of future generations of Royals. Planned gifts have also provided more funding for scholarships, like the Faith in Action scholarship, to make Bethel’s Christ-centered education more affordable and accessible for students now and in the years to come. 

“All of this started with a bold vision for a bright future,” Allen says. “Today, that vision is becoming a reality—and none of it would have been possible without the thousands of community members who were willing to step up and help Bethel answer God’s call to more.”
